Summary

Charter; Town of Middleburg. Provides that the Middleburg town council may, notwithstanding any other provision of law, levy a tax on business personal property, as described in the Code of Virginia, without regard to the existence of, or rate of, tax on motor vehicles or any other classification of tangible personal property. This bill is identical to SB 594.
